Paul Cézanne (1839-1906), born in Aix-en-Provence, revolutionized art by prioritizing structure and form alongside color. Despite initial skepticism from critics, his groundbreaking techniques paved the way for Cubism and cemented his place as a pivotal figure in modern art history.
